Base64 encoding is a binary-to-text encoding technique that uses 64 printable ASCII characters to represent binary data. The name 'Base64' comes from the fact that it uses 64 different characters to encode information: A-Z, a-z, 0-9, +, and /. This encoding method is universal across all platforms and programming languages, making it an industry standard for data transmission. The primary purpose of Base64 encoding is to convert binary data into a format that can be safely transmitted over text-only channels, such as email or HTTP headers. When you encode data using Base64, every 3 bytes of binary data are converted into 4 ASCII characters. This process increases the size of the data by approximately 33%, but the trade-off is worthwhile for ensuring safe data transmission. One of the most common applications of Base64 encoding is embedding images directly into HTML and CSS files. Instead of linking to an external image file, you can embed the image data directly using Base64 encoding. This approach is particularly useful for small icons and graphics, as it reduces HTTP requests and can improve page load times. Another prevalent use case is encoding binary attachments in email systems, where the email protocol requires data to be in ASCII format. In modern web development, Base64 encoding is frequently used when working with APIs and JSON data structures. Many APIs accept binary data as Base64-encoded strings within JSON payloads, making it essential for developers to have reliable encoding tools. Additionally, Base64 is used in creating data URIs, which allow you to include images and other resources directly in HTML without separate file requests. Security is an important consideration when working with Base64. It's crucial to understand that Base64 is NOT an encryption method—it's simply an encoding scheme that can be easily reversed. If you need to protect sensitive information, you should use proper encryption algorithms in addition to or instead of Base64 encoding. However, for general data transmission where you need to ensure compatibility across different systems and platforms, Base64 remains an excellent choice.
